Lyle Davidson is a scholar working on Music, Cognitive Neuroscience and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Lyle Davidson has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 169 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Music, 5 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ience and 3 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ology. Recurrent topics in Lyle Davidson's work include Diverse Music Education Insights (7 papers), Neuroscience and Music Perception (4 papers) and Music Technology and Sound Studies (2 papers). Lyle Davidson is often cited by papers focused on Diverse Music Education Insights (7 papers), Neuroscience and Music Perception (4 papers) and Music Technology and Sound Studies (2 papers). Lyle Davidson collaborates with scholars based in Norway. Lyle Davidson's co-authors include Patricia A. Welsh, Ellen Winner, Elizabeth Rosenblatt, Howard Gardner, Richard Colwell and Alan J. Fletcher and has published in prestigious journals such as British Journal of Developmental Psychology, Music Perception An Interdisciplinary Journal and Early Childhood Education Journal.
